算法练习笔记
文章平均质量分 69
在全栈的路上打酱油
这个作者很懒,什么都没留下…
展开
-
【7】leetcode note
929. 独特的电子邮件地址原创 2022-12-31 13:58:12 · 598 阅读 · 0 评论 -
【10】leetcode note
使用模拟法,解决香槟塔问题原创 2022-11-21 05:02:53 · 181 阅读 · 0 评论 -
【9】leetcode note
用户分组:hashMap加List1422. 分割字符串的最大得分: 使用数组记录前缀1475. 商品折扣后的最终价格原创 2022-08-13 20:18:41 · 76 阅读 · 0 评论 -
【8】leetcode note
636. 函数的独占时间题目略这道题的基本思路也是十分的明确的,就是计算同一个functionid的开始和结束的timestamp从而得出该进程的计算时间。因为一个start对应一个end,所以就会想到使用栈将start的log入栈,直到遇到end才出栈,并计算对应的消耗时间。上述思路对于一个做完才做另一个的话就已经可以实现的。但是实际的情况远远没有如此简单。会有很多种情况。个人总结以下几种:(1)存在两个进程,进程一未结束挂起,执行进程二,进程二结束,进程一结束。...原创 2022-08-08 23:41:14 · 53 阅读 · 0 评论 -
【6】leetcode note
题目:961. 在长度 2N 的数组中找出重复 N 次的元素953. 验证外星语词典原创 2022-05-21 22:45:08 · 175 阅读 · 0 评论 -
【5】leetcode note
1823. 找出游戏的获胜者原创 2022-05-04 22:37:23 · 62 阅读 · 0 评论 -
【4】leetcode note
744. 寻找比目标字母大的最小字母个人总结744. 寻找比目标字母大的最小字母 题目:给你一个排序后的字符列表 letters ,列表中只包含小写英文字母。另给出一个目标字母target,请你寻找在这一有序列表里比目标字母大的最小字母。在比较时,字母是依序循环出现的。举个例子:如果目标字母 target = 'z' 并且字符列表为letters = ['a', 'b'],则答案返回'a'这道题十分简单,无法就是遍历而已,同时需要注意的是初始值,因为可能...原创 2022-04-30 23:19:57 · 48 阅读 · 0 评论 -
【3】leetcode note
868. 二进制间距762. 二进制表示中质数个计算置位原创 2022-04-26 00:17:39 · 252 阅读 · 0 评论 -
【2】leetcode note
819. 最常见的单词原创 2022-04-17 18:05:36 · 308 阅读 · 0 评论 -
【1】leetcode note
307. 区域和检索 - 数组可修改954. 二倍数对数组原创 2022-04-10 22:55:55 · 62 阅读 · 0 评论